It remains mounted in its position through the machining approach. The workpiece is clamped and secured within the chuck or collet, while the headstock provides rotational movement on the workpiece.
In CNC milling machines, the headstock commonly homes the spindle that holds the slicing tool in lieu of the workpiece. This allows for vertical and horizontal milling functions.

CNC lathe headstocks use various push mechanisms, which includes electric motors, hydraulic systems, or mechanical gears, to ability the spindle. These mechanisms are made high-performance CNC lathe for high torque and variable velocity operation, permitting for specific Management more than the slicing method.

At the core of a CNC lathe is a computer software, generally written in G-code. This code directs the machine’s movements, controlling every thing from your pace on the spindle to your posture of the cutting tool.
